Who is The Silver Bullet Band?
The Silver Bullet Band is the legendary American rock group primarily known as the long-time backing band for rock superstar Bob Seger. Formed in the early 1970s, they became synonymous with Seger's raw, powerful, and deeply American rock and roll sound, contributing significantly to his most iconic albums and electrifying live performances.
Their unique blend of rock, blues, and R&B, coupled with their tight musicianship, helped define the sound of classic rock. While Seger was the frontman, the Silver Bullet Band provided the essential musical backbone, crafting many of the memorable arrangements and instrumental flourishes that made hits like "Night Moves" and "Old Time Rock and Roll" timeless.
When was The Silver Bullet Band formed?
The Silver Bullet Band's formation began in the early 1970s, evolving into a stable lineup around 1974-1975, just as Bob Seger was on the cusp of his major breakthrough. While members have changed over the decades, the core sound and collaboration with Seger solidified during this pivotal period.
Key members like the late saxophonist Alto Reed, drummer Charlie Allen Martin, bassist Chris Campbell, and keyboardist Craig Frost were instrumental in shaping the band's signature style. Their longevity and consistent partnership with Seger are a testament to their musical chemistry and enduring appeal.

What are The Silver Bullet Band's most popular works/achievements?
The Silver Bullet Band's most popular works are intertwined with Bob Seger's greatest hits, as they provided the musical foundation for his most acclaimed albums and singles. Their achievements include contributing to multi-platinum albums and numerous chart-topping songs.
- "Night Moves" - The title track from their breakthrough album.
- "Old Time Rock and Roll" - An iconic anthem frequently cited as one of the greatest rock songs.
- "Against the Wind" - A Grammy-winning song showcasing their versatility.
- "Hollywood Nights" - A powerful rock track demonstrating their energetic sound.
- "Turn the Page" - Featuring the iconic saxophone work of Alto Reed.
- "Still the Same" - Another classic ballad demonstrating their emotional depth.
Their legacy is defined by their consistent musical excellence and their role in creating the soundtrack for generations of rock fans.
